// Configuration: Whitelist and Blacklist (not used in this version)
// whitelist = [ "^http.?://www.zibri.org$", "zibri.org$", "test\\..*" ]; // regexp for whitelisted urls
const blacklistUrls = [] // regexp for blacklisted urls
const whitelistOrigins = [".*"] // regexp for whitelisted origins
// Function to check if a given URI or origin is listed in the whitelist or blacklist
function isListedInWhitelist(uri, listing) {
let isListed = false
if (typeof uri === "string")
listing.forEach((pattern) => {
if (uri.match(pattern) !== null)
isListed = true
})
else
// When URI is null (e.g., when Origin header is missing), decide based on the implementation
isListed = true // true accepts null origins, false would reject them
return isListed
}
// Event listener for incoming fetch requests
export default {
async fetch(request) {
const isPreflightRequest = (request.method === "OPTIONS")
const originUrl = new URL(request.url)
// Function to modify headers to enable CORS
function setupCORSHeaders(headers) {
headers.set("Access-Control-Allow-Origin", request.headers.get("Origin"))
if (isPreflightRequest) {
headers.set("Access-Control-Allow-Methods", request.headers.get("access-control-request-method"))
const requestedHeaders = request.headers.get("access-control-request-headers")
if (requestedHeaders)
headers.set("Access-Control-Allow-Headers", requestedHeaders)
headers.delete("X-Content-Type-Options") // Remove X-Content-Type-Options header
}
return headers
}
const targetUrl = decodeURIComponent(decodeURIComponent(originUrl.search.substr(1)))
const originHeader = request.headers.get("Origin")
const connectingIp = request.headers.get("CF-Connecting-IP")
if ((!isListedInWhitelist(targetUrl, blacklistUrls)) && (isListedInWhitelist(originHeader, whitelistOrigins))) {
let customHeaders = request.headers.get("x-cors-headers")
if (customHeaders !== null)
try {
customHeaders = JSON.parse(customHeaders)
} catch (e) { }
if (originUrl.search.startsWith("?")) {
const filteredHeaders = {}
for (const [key, value] of request.headers.entries())
if (
(key.match("^origin") === null) &&
(key.match("eferer") === null) &&
(key.match("^cf-") === null) &&
(key.match("^x-forw") === null) &&
(key.match("^x-cors-headers") === null)
)
filteredHeaders[key] = value
if (customHeaders !== null)
Object.entries(customHeaders).forEach((entry) => (filteredHeaders[entry[0]] = entry[1]))
const newRequest = new Request(request, {
redirect: "follow",
headers: filteredHeaders
})
const response = await fetch(targetUrl, newRequest)
let responseHeaders = new Headers(response.headers)
const exposedHeaders = []
const allResponseHeaders = {}
for (const [key, value] of response.headers.entries()) {
exposedHeaders.push(key)
allResponseHeaders[key] = value
}
exposedHeaders.push("cors-received-headers")
responseHeaders = setupCORSHeaders(responseHeaders)
responseHeaders.set("Access-Control-Expose-Headers", exposedHeaders.join(","))
responseHeaders.set("cors-received-headers", JSON.stringify(allResponseHeaders))
const responseBody = isPreflightRequest ? null : await response.arrayBuffer()
const responseInit = {
headers: responseHeaders,
status: isPreflightRequest ? 200 : response.status,
statusText: isPreflightRequest ? "OK" : response.statusText
}
return new Response(responseBody, responseInit)
} else {
let responseHeaders = new Headers()
responseHeaders = setupCORSHeaders(responseHeaders)
let country = false
let colo = false
if (typeof request.cf !== "undefined") {
country = request.cf.country || false
colo = request.cf.colo || false
}
return new Response(
"Usage:\n" +
originUrl.origin + "/?uri\n\n" +
"Limits: 100,000 requests/day\n" +
" 1,000 requests/10 minutes\n\n" +
(originHeader !== null ? "Origin: " + originHeader + "\n" : "") +
"IP: " + connectingIp + "\n" +
(country ? "Country: " + country + "\n" : "") +
(colo ? "Datacenter: " + colo + "\n" : "") +
"\n" +
(customHeaders !== null ? "\nx-cors-headers: " + JSON.stringify(customHeaders) : ""),
{
status: 200,
headers: responseHeaders
}
)
}
} else
return new Response(
"Access denied",
{
status: 403,
statusText: 'Forbidden',
headers: {
"Content-Type": "text/html"
}
}
)
}
}
